About

Ma Ning is a FIFA (Fédération Internationale de Football Association) elite referee. He has officiated at international and Asian competitions, and is the first Chinese referee to take charge of two AFC (Asian Football Confederation) Champions League finals (2018 and 2022), a FIFA Club World Cup opening match (2022), an AFC Asian Cup final (2023), and to be appointed to two consecutive FIFA World Cup tournaments (2022 and 2026).

He has received the Chinese Football Association Super League “Golden Whistle” award three times and was shortlisted for the IFFHS (International Federation of Football History and Statistics) World’s Best Referee in 2023 and 2024, the only Asian referee to be included during this period.

In 2026, he officiated at the FIFA World Cup in the United States, Canada and Mexico as a Chinese referee, reflecting the growing participation of Chinese referees in international football and the professionalisation and internationalisation of China’s refereeing community.
